Zusammenfassung: | Objective
To examine the associations between nuclear magnetic resonance (NMR) defined lipoproteins and diabetic retinopathy (DR) in a population-based sample of adults with type 2 diabetes.
Research design and methods
In all, 921 persons with diabetes in the Multi-Ethnic Study of Atherosclerosis (MESA) were included. DR was assessed from retinal photographs. Lipoproteins were measured by NMR spectroscopy.
Results
After controlling for age, race/ethnicity, study centre and diabetes and vascular risk factors, no consistent patterns of associations between NMR-defined lipoprotein particle concentrations and subclass with DR were evident.
Conclusion
The lack of association between NMR-defined lipoproteins and DR does not support clinical use of NMR spectroscopy for management of patients with DR. |
